Jump to content

Apply Icon Changes to Child Implementations


Recommended Posts

So, I'm doing really menial work right now, but the perfectionist in me demands I do it.

Might be going a little crazy while doing it though.

But I had an idea.

So I posted it.

Basically, when editing the icon of a dynamic dispatch VI, I'd like to automatically be able to apply an icon change to all child implementations. Not unlike how icon changes propagate through all objects when you edit a library icon, only you know, now for dynamic dispatch VIs.

You all agree?

Oh man, that last one I fixed is off by one pixel relative to its parent...

-m

Link to comment

So, I'm doing really menial work right now, but the perfectionist in me demands I do it.

Might be going a little crazy while doing it though.

But I had an idea.

So I posted it.

Basically, when editing the icon of a dynamic dispatch VI, I'd like to automatically be able to apply an icon change to all child implementations. Not unlike how icon changes propagate through all objects when you edit a library icon, only you know, now for dynamic dispatch VIs.

You all agree?

Oh man, that last one I fixed is off by one pixel relative to its parent...

-m

I feel your pain. biggrin.gif

But why limit it to classes?. Why not also be able to apply it to a load of VIs in a virtual folder. Or be able to select multiple VIs that you want to apply it too.

  • Like 1
Link to comment

Basically, when editing the icon of a dynamic dispatch VI, I'd like to automatically be able to apply an icon change to all child implementations. Not unlike how icon changes propagate through all objects when you edit a library icon, only you know, now for dynamic dispatch VIs.

Hey MJE

My LVOOP Theme Creator tool in LAVACR manipulates LVOOP Icons.

Have you seen it?

After posts between AQ, ThSa and myself I added a Transparent option, that allows a Child to "inherent" the Parent's icon.

So if you update the Parent it will propagate through to the Children.

Does the tool suit your Use Case?

If you have any feedback that would be great.

I am about to roll out another version soon too.

Cheers

-JG

The best demo is probably: The Transparency Video in this post

<edit>

Ok, I just re-read your post, you want to change the member icon not the Child Class banner.

Not in my tool, but still scriptable tho (and would complement the tool)

</edit>

Link to comment

<edit>

Ok, I just re-read your post, you want to change the member icon not the Child Class banner.

Not in my tool, but still scriptable tho (and would complement the tool)

</edit>

Yup, therein lies the rub.

I'm aware of your tool but I've never successfully got the right click framework to work on my development systems. Haven't tried since 2010 though, might have to give it a whirl one day.

Edit: I totally misread the requirements...quick drop plugin, not RCF...I'll definitely need to take a look.

Link to comment

Yup, therein lies the rub.

I'm aware of your tool but I've never successfully got the right click framework to work on my development systems. Haven't tried since 2010 though, might have to give it a whirl one day.

Edit: I totally misread the requirements...quick drop plugin, not RCF...I'll definitely need to take a look.

Cool. New release will have a Tools Menu plugin, so if you don't use QD either (I mean really, who doesn't?) - you can get to it easy. :)

I really like your idea - and it sound doable.... ...now to find that thing called time...

Link to comment
  • 2 years later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...

Important Information

By using this site, you agree to our Terms of Use.